## Releases

Glintgate releases follow a strict cadence: cut a release branch, run the full flag-evaluation regression suite against the Orvale staging mesh, and only then tag. Every tagged artifact must be signed before the rollout controller will accept it; unsigned artifacts are rejected at admission, with no override flag, by design. Future maintainers should rotate keys annually and document the change here. The current release signing key is recorded immediately below.

deploy key for kagup-bawig: bky9_ZMq28eTw9

Subject: rotating the shard-router key (again)

Hey — quick heads up before you review my branch. As part of splitting the Loomfield user-profile store into eight shards, I had to rotate the credential the shard router uses to talk to the internal directory service. The old one was scoped to the monolith and won't work post-cutover. The diff references the new config entry, so you'll need it locally to run the integration suite. Here's the new key.

service key, tafog-fajop: kto11_qcz7hs8cjIG

## Further reading

If you're new to the Quillbrook cache layer, read the March stale-cache postmortem first. It covers how invalidation events were dropped during broker failover, why TTLs masked the bug for weeks, and the sentinel-key fix we shipped. Skim the timeline, then the remediation list. The full writeup, including graphs and action-item status, lives on the internal page below.

runbook for yadup-fahif: https://jira.qorvelcorp.internal/spaces/spaces/spaces/b46212397071